Cuba-South Africa Relations Exemplary, Says Foreign Minister
Cuban Foreign Minister Felipe Perez Roque called relations between his country and South Africa exemplary. Perez Roque's comments came during the holding of official talks with visiting South African Foreign Minister Nkosazana Dlamini Zuma.

The Cuban foreign minister thanked South Africa for its firm expressions of support for Cuba and acknowledged the positive role of that African nation in international affairs, especially its performance as a member of the United Nations Security Council.
Perez Roque hailed South Africa's stance in defense of international law and the charter of the United Nations and its active work within the Movement of Non-Aligned Countries (NAM).
The South African Foreign Minister conveyed greetings from President Thabo Mbeki to Cuban leader Fidel Castro and Head of State Raul Castro.She thanked Cuban authorities for their support in the organization on the island of a regional meeting of South African ambassadors and higher commissioners to Latin America and the Caribbean.
Likewise, Dlamini Zumaa applauded Cuba's work as NAM's chair and noted that the visit to Cuba will give her the opportunity to exchange opinions on continental and national issues.
The bilateral links have reached a very healthy state, but there are still many things we can do, said the South African official.
